What is SOC Certification?
SOC (System and Organization Controls) is a set of auditing standards developed by the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ants (AICPA). It evaluates how organizations manage data and maintain effective internal controls.
SOC reports are designed to provide assurance to customers and stakeholders about the effectiveness of an organization’s systems and controls.
Types of SOC Reports:
SOC 1 – Focuses on internal controls over financial reporting (ICFR).
SOC 2 – Focuses on controls related to security, availability, processing integrity, confidentiality, and privacy.
SOC 3 – A simplified version of SOC 2 for public distribution.

SOC 1 vs SOC 2 vs SOC 3
Understanding the differences between SOC reports is essential.
SOC 1:
- Focus: Financial reporting controls
- Audience: Auditors and financial stakeholders
- Use Case: Payroll processors, financial service providers
SOC 2:
- Focus: Data security and privacy
- Based on: Trust Services Criteria
- Audience: Clients and partners
- Use Case: SaaS companies, cloud providers
SOC 3:
- Focus: General public assurance
- Simplified version of SOC 2
- No detailed technical data
- Use Case: Marketing and public trust

SOC 2 Trust Services Criteria
SOC 2 is based on five Trust Services Criteria.
These Include:
- Security
Protection against unauthorized access. - Availability
Systems are operational and accessible as required. - Processing Integrity
Accurate and complete processing of data. - Confidentiality
Protection of sensitive information. - Privacy
Proper handling of personal data.
Organizations can choose the criteria based on their business needs.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Is SOC certification the same as ISO certification?
No, SOC is an audit report, while ISO provides certification standards.

What is the difference between Type 1 and Type 2 reports?
Type 1 evaluates controls at a point in time, while Type 2 evaluates effectiveness over a period.
